The brachialplexus is a nerve network in the neck and shoulder that sends signals to muscles in the fingers, hands, and arms. Erb's Palsy may occur when this system of nerves is damaged. This type of condition is more frequent in difficult deliveries, long labors, and breech-births. In the event of a difficult birth doctors may have to use force to push the baby through the vaginal tube. This could cause stretching of the neck or head of the baby. This could result in an accident that causes traction, where nerves are stretched. If the force is excessively strong, it could cause a rupture in which nerves are ripped from their spinal cord (an Avulsion). The majority of children with Erb’s Palsy will recover completely and will not sustain any permanent damage. However this condition can lead to weakening, limited ranges of motion, and a distinct difference between the dominant and non-dominant arm. The brachial plexus system of nerves connects the neck (clavicle) and torso to the spinal cord, which allows mobility, feeling and support for the shoulder, arm, and hand. The nerve can be injured by stretching or pulling it. This type of injury is often caused by a difficult labour using force as well as a big baby, breech presentation and the length of the second stage labour. An EMG can be used to determine if you suffer from Erb's Palsy. This test assesses the activity of muscles as well as nerves. The doctor can also request an MRI or CT to take photos of the insides of the body. They can determine if the erb's condition is an avulsion, a nerve or the neuropraxia, an autoimmune condition that occurs when the nerve is stretched, instead of being pulled away from the spine. Most Erb's palsy lawsuits settle out of court, which means the defendant pays you a set amount to resolve your case without going to trial. If you're unable to reach an agreement with the defendant, your lawyer will prepare a trial by assembling evidence and hiring medical malpractice experts to back your claims. This includes medical records, testimony from witnesses and expert witness testimony. Your lawyer will then present your case to a judge and jury. How can an Erb's Palsy lawyer help me?
